Hi all, really hoping someone can help with an issue I am having, it maybe a novice mistake but any help would be appreciated.

I’m upgrading my 2018 Anthem 2 from SLX to XT, I picked up the gear and got new spank wheels with a microspline freehub. I’ve assembled all ok but as I tried to set RD to fit the low and high limit there is not enough adjustment to reach the 51t!

I’ve also noticed the RD seems to be far more forward on the hanger than my SLX was, not sure if that’s relevant. But the b screw only allows it to move a small amount and not enough to bring it lower than needed!

Any help is appreciated and wondering if there is a different hanger for the XT setup?

If this is your bike and it has the same setup, you will need a new derailleur hanger.

https://www.vitalmtb.com/product/guide/Bikes,3/Giant/Anthem-2,19022

That bike has a direct mount hanger, you will need a standard hanger for the XT 12 speed.
